A spot welder, also known as a resistance spot welding machine, is a specialized tool used in metal fabrication and manufacturing processes to create strong and efficient welds. <br><br>
Spot welding works by passing an electrical current through the metal parts to be joined, creating heat at the contact points. The heat softens the metal and allows the two pieces to be welded together under pressure, forming a secure bond. Spot welding is commonly used in the automotive industry, appliance manufacturing, and sheet metal fabrication due to its speed, reliability, and effectiveness in creating consistent welds.
